There are a few characteristics that make the Classic Bombshell tanks and Cross Your Heart tank unique to each other:
Classic Bombshell tank
* Lightly padded cups (not removable)
* Sizes S to 3X (in a variety of colours)
* Run true to size
* Unique colours: leopard, coral, deep teal green, marigold, & neon pink
* 1.5″ thick straps (cannot be crossed)
Cross Your Heart tank
* Lightly padded cups & non-padded
* Sizes S to 2X (in a variety of colours)
* Run generous in sizing (size down)
* Unique colours: fuchsia pink, jade, jailbait, olive green, purple, & turquoise
* 1.5″ thick straps (can be crossed in the front or back)
Now that I have taken up collecting vintage novelty skirts and I find these tanks are so perfect to compliment the colours commonly used in the 1950โs prints. The variety of colours available provides such versatility for any pinup wardrobe and at an affordable price of $22.50. The twisted bust detail and rushing make these tops super flattering to a variety of body types. Both styles are made from 96% polyester, 4% spandex, which could be compared to a quality swimsuit material.
